Static stretching is fully passive. That means the muscles are held in a single position that generates tension for a specified period of time (think: touching your toes to stretch your hamstrings or holding your arm across your chest to stretch your triceps and shoulders). This is the perfect way to wake your body up and get the body moving for the ...Bend the knee on the side that you would like to stretch the Quadriceps. Use your hand to hold onto the ankle. Make sure to keep the knees together. Pull the ankle towards the back of your hip. Tuck your tail bone in. Push your hips forwards. Aim to feel a stretch at the front of your thigh. Repeat on the other side. 2. Sitting spinal stretch. In the ... The next hamstring stretch is done in the standing position and stretches both legs at once. Stand and cross your right foot in front of your left. Slowly lower your forehead to your right knee by bending at the waist. Keep both knees straight. Hold this position for 15 to 30 seconds. They can be used to help warm up your body before exercising. Dynamic stretches can be functional ... Static stretches are performed without movement. You simply hold a stretch and relax into it. Dynamic stretches are performed while moving. This basic difference accounts for the specific benefits and outcomes of each type of stretch. Sunday: Closed Monday: 7:00 am - 7:00 pm Tuesday: 7:00 am - 7:00 pm Wednesday: 7:00 am - 7:00 pm …101K Followers, 1607 Following, 1705 Posts - See Instagram photos and videos from Stretch Armstrong (@stretcharmstrong)Stretch marks (striae) are indented streaks that appear on the abdomen, breasts, hips, buttocks or other places on the body. They're common in pregnant women, especially during the last trimester. Stretch marks aren't painful or harmful, but some people don't like the way they make their skin look. Stretch marks don't require treatment.Take a slow inhale, and on the exhale, round your spine and drop your head toward the floor (this is the cat posture). We’ve ...Aug 31, 2022 · Static stretches are exercises that involve assuming a position and holding it for an extended period of time. For example, a common static stretch for the hamstrings is to sit on the ground with your legs straight out in front of you and reach for your toes. Static stretches are different from dynamic stretches in a few key ways. In turn, both dynamic and static stretches have different ...Oct 18, 2023 · Static stretching is a form of stretching where you hold a particular muscle or group of muscles in a fixed position for a period of time, usually between 15 to 60 seconds. This is characterized by minimal movement during the stretch, as opposed to dynamic stretching, where you actively move your muscles and joints through a range of motion. Here are a few of the potential benefits you might experience when stretching daily.The term static stretching (or static stretches) refers to any stretch that is performed without movement. In other words, the individual gets into the stretch position and holds the stretch for a specific amount of time. Straightening the knee diverts the stretch to the calf.The term dynamic stretching (or dynamic stretches) refers to any stretch that is performed with movement. In other words, the individual uses a swinging or bouncing movement to extend their range of motion (ROM) and flexibility. The force of the bounce or swing is gradually increased but should never become radical or uncontrolled.Jul 20, 2023 · Static stretching is a gentle way to increase flexibility and should not be painful. Stretch Database targets transactional databases with large amounts of cold data, typically stored in a few tables. These tables may contain more than a billion rows. If you use the temporal table feature of SQL Server, use Stretch Database to migrate all or part of the associated history table to cost-effective storage in Azure.How to use stretch in a sentence. to extend (one's limbs, one's body, etc.) in a reclining position; to reach out : extend; to extend in length… See the full definitionStretch goals can also encourage enthusiasm, motivation, productivity and innovation. Hold for 10 to 30 seconds. Release the band and slowly lower your leg. Repeat with the other leg. Do this exercise two or three times with each leg. 4.Warm up before you stretch. Stretching is more helpful when your muscles are warmed up. You can do some light exercises like walking or jogging in place for five to 10 minutes to warm up. Stretch for around 10 minutes. You can stretch right after you warm up or at the end of your workout — or do both!
